Book excerpt: Observations have been made on thermal convection below 1K in a dilute solution of 3He in superfluid 4He contained in a cylindrical cell of aspect ratio GAMMA = 1.20. Complicated oscillatory phenomena were observed with a high degree of reproducibility using two temperature sensors. Phase-space analysis suggests a description in terms of strange-attractor dynamics.

Available in PDF, EPUB and Kindle. Book excerpt: A dilute solution of 3He in superfluid 4He usually behaves as a single component classical fluid in the context of hydrodynamic convection. However, certain convective states can be excited which do not seem to exist in classical convection. These states are characterized by noisy temperature fluctuations and a pronounced decrease in thermal conductance relative to the classical convecting states. Critical convective flow fields are observed analogous to critical velocities for superfluid turbulence in pipes. The magnitude of the average critical velocities for these two types of superfluid turbulence are in good agreement. Also, a quantitative estimate of energy dissipation due to the interaction of normal fluid and quantized vortex lines appears to account for the large decrease in thermal heat transport for the turbulent states. These states are identified as states of convectively driven superfluid turbulence. 23 refs., 5 figs.

Book excerpt: After a brief review of Benard convection experiments at low temperatures, experiments with dilute solutions of 3He in superfluid 4He in small-aspect-ratio cells are described. In both rectangular and cylindrical geometries, two states with distinctively different thermal conductances are observed. The square of the frequency of the oscillation found in the state with higher conductance is observed to vary linearly with epsilon = (.delta. T/.delta. T/sub c/)-1. The transition to chaos has been studied using a solution of 1.6 mole % 3He in a rectangular cell with an aspect ratio GAMMA = 1.00 at 0.7 K. Techniques used to characterize the transition include the time series, power spectral density, phase space reconstruction of the trajectory, and Poincare sections. The analyses reveal clearly that the chaotic state is described by a strange attractor.

Book excerpt: Thermal measurements on a convecting dilute 3He-superfluid 4He solution in the quasiperiodic regime show a transition from a mode-locked periodic state to chaotic time dependence via intermittency. In a region just below the onset of intermittency, injection of external multiplicative noise with noise amplitude above a certain threshold level induces the chaotic state. This noise-induced transition can be understood to be due to perturbation of a system with a barely stable attractor; the noise causing the system to escape the weakly attracting periodic points. We present numerical simulations and experimental data which support this picture. 13 refs., 13 figs.

This book was released on 2002-01-22 with total page 390 pages. Available in PDF, EPUB and Kindle. Book excerpt: Topological defects are generic in continuous media. In the relativistic quantum vacuum they are known as cosmic strings, in superconductors as quantized flux lines, and in superfluids, low-density atomic Bose-Einstein condensates and neutron stars as quantized vortex lines. This collection of articles by leading scientists presents a modern treatment of the physics of vortex matter, mainly applied to unconventional superconductors and superfluids but with extensions to other areas of physics.

Book excerpt: During a century, from the Van der Waals mean field description (1874) of gases to the introduction of renormalization group (RG techniques 1970), thermodynamics and statistical physics were just unable to account for the incredible universality which was observed in numerous critical phenomena. The great success of RG techniques is not only to solve perfectly this challenge of critical behaviour in thermal transitions but to introduce extremely useful tools in a wide field of daily situations where a system exhibits scale invariance. The introduction of scaling, scale invariance and universality concepts has been a significant turn in modern physics and more generally in natural sciences. Since then, a new "physics of scaling laws and critical exponents", rooted in scaling approaches, allows quantitative descriptions of numerous phenomena, ranging from phase transitions to earthquakes, polymer conformations, heartbeat rhythm, diffusion, interface growth and roughening, DNA sequence, dynamical systems, chaos and turbulence.
